Headline United Nations Postage Stamps - Peoples of the World 
Caption Description The Secretary-General of the United Nations has released the photograph of the last of the eight designs chosen by a special committee of experts for the first issue of United Nations postage stamps. The design entitled “Peoples of the World” has been selected for the 1¢ (maroon) and 10¢ (sepia) regular denominations. It is the work of O.C. Meronti, Chief Designer of Thomas de la Rue and Company, Ltd., London, which is manufacturing these two stamps among others in the first United Nations series. Mr. Meronti’s horizontal vignette shows a group of five people, representing the principal races of mankind, liberated from their chains of bondage and looking toward the United Nations Emblem rising over a peaceful and prosperous landscape. The text “United Nations” appears in the five official languages as the border of the stamp.
